More about the book
Set against a backdrop of a fierce winter storm, the narrative captures the profound loneliness of Philip Steele as he writes a letter he may never send. The relentless wind and sleet create an atmosphere of isolation, with the cabin serving as a fragile refuge amid nature's chaos. The vivid imagery of the storm outside, including the roaring surf and mournful pines, enhances the sense of desolation and the struggle against the elements, reflecting Steele's inner turmoil as he seeks solace in his writing.
